def unroll_mats(acc, eqn): if isinstance(eqn, matrix): return acc + flatten_list(eqn.tolist()) else: return acc + [eqn]
def _latex (self, part): ret_str = self._latex_head for elem in flatten_list(self.tolist(part)): ret_str += "{" + latex_print(elem) + "}" return ret_str
def _latex(self, part): ret_str = self._latex_head for elem in flatten_list(self.tolist(part)): ret_str += "{" + latex_print(elem) + "}" return ret_str